94 /*
95  * N64 support.
96  */
97
98 static unsigned char gc_n64_bytes[] = { 0, 1, 13, 15, 14, 12, 10, 11, 2, 3 };
99 static short gc_n64_btn[] = { BTN_A, BTN_B, BTN_C, BTN_X, BTN_Y, BTN_Z, BTN_TL, BTN_TR, BTN_TRIGGER, BTN_START };
100
101 #define GC_N64_LENGTH           32              /* N64 bit length, not including stop bit */
102 #define GC_N64_REQUEST_LENGTH   37              /* transmit request sequence is 9 bits long */
103 #define GC_N64_DELAY            133             /* delay between transmit request, and response ready (us) */
104 #define GC_N64_REQUEST          0x1dd1111111ULL /* the request data command (encoded for 000000011) */
105 #define GC_N64_DWS              3               /* delay between write segments (required for sound playback because of ISA DMA) */
106                                                 /* GC_N64_DWS > 24 is known to fail */
107 #define GC_N64_POWER_W          0xe2            /* power during write (transmit request) */
108 #define GC_N64_POWER_R          0xfd            /* power during read */
109 #define GC_N64_OUT              0x1d            /* output bits to the 4 pads */
110                                                 /* Reading the main axes of any N64 pad is known to fail if the corresponding bit */
111                                                 /* in GC_N64_OUT is pulled low on the output port (by any routine) for more */
112                                                 /* than 123 us */
113 #define GC_N64_CLOCK            0x02            /* clock bits for read */
114
115 /*
116  * gc_n64_read_packet() reads an N64 packet.
117  * Each pad uses one bit per byte. So all pads connected to this port are read in parallel.
118  */
119
120 static void gc_n64_read_packet(struct gc *gc, unsigned char *data)
121 {
122         int i;
123         unsigned long flags;
124
125 /*
126  * Request the pad to transmit data
127  */
128
129         local_irq_save(flags);
130         for (i = 0; i < GC_N64_REQUEST_LENGTH; i++) {
131                 parport_write_data(gc->pd->port, GC_N64_POWER_W | ((GC_N64_REQUEST >> i) & 1 ? GC_N64_OUT : 0));
132                 udelay(GC_N64_DWS);
133         }
134         local_irq_restore(flags);
135
136 /*
137  * Wait for the pad response to be loaded into the 33-bit register of the adapter
138  */
139
140         udelay(GC_N64_DELAY);
141
142 /*
143  * Grab data (ignoring the last bit, which is a stop bit)
144  */
145
146         for (i = 0; i < GC_N64_LENGTH; i++) {
147                 parport_write_data(gc->pd->port, GC_N64_POWER_R);
148                 data[i] = parport_read_status(gc->pd->port);
149                 parport_write_data(gc->pd->port, GC_N64_POWER_R | GC_N64_CLOCK);
150          }
151
152 /*
153  * We must wait 200 ms here for the controller to reinitialize before the next read request.
154  * No worries as long as gc_read is polled less frequently than this.
155  */
156
157 }
158
159 /*
160  * NES/SNES support.
161  */
162
163 #define GC_NES_DELAY    6       /* Delay between bits - 6us */
164 #define GC_NES_LENGTH   8       /* The NES pads use 8 bits of data */
165 #define GC_SNES_LENGTH  12      /* The SNES true length is 16, but the last 4 bits are unused */
166
167 #define GC_NES_POWER    0xfc
168 #define GC_NES_CLOCK    0x01
169 #define GC_NES_LATCH    0x02
170
171 static unsigned char gc_nes_bytes[] = { 0, 1, 2, 3 };
172 static unsigned char gc_snes_bytes[] = { 8, 0, 2, 3, 9, 1, 10, 11 };
173 static short gc_snes_btn[] = { BTN_A, BTN_B, BTN_SELECT, BTN_START, BTN_X, BTN_Y, BTN_TL, BTN_TR };
174
175 /*
176  * gc_nes_read_packet() reads a NES/SNES packet.
177  * Each pad uses one bit per byte. So all pads connected to
178  * this port are read in parallel.
179  */
180
181 static void gc_nes_read_packet(struct gc *gc, int length, unsigned char *data)
182 {
183         int i;
184
185         parport_write_data(gc->pd->port, GC_NES_POWER | GC_NES_CLOCK | GC_NES_LATCH);
186         udelay(GC_NES_DELAY * 2);
187         parport_write_data(gc->pd->port, GC_NES_POWER | GC_NES_CLOCK);
188
189         for (i = 0; i < length; i++) {
190                 udelay(GC_NES_DELAY);
191                 parport_write_data(gc->pd->port, GC_NES_POWER);
192                 data[i] = parport_read_status(gc->pd->port) ^ 0x7f;
193                 udelay(GC_NES_DELAY);
194                 parport_write_data(gc->pd->port, GC_NES_POWER | GC_NES_CLOCK);
195         }
196 }

218
219 /*
220  * PSX support
221  *
222  * See documentation at:
223  *      http://www.dim.com/~mackys/psxmemcard/ps-eng2.txt
224  *      http://www.gamesx.com/controldata/psxcont/psxcont.htm
225  *      ftp://milano.usal.es/pablo/
226  *
227  */
228
229 #define GC_PSX_DELAY    25              /* 25 usec */
230 #define GC_PSX_LENGTH   8               /* talk to the controller in bytes */
231
232 #define GC_PSX_MOUSE    1               /* Mouse */
233 #define GC_PSX_NEGCON   2               /* NegCon */
234 #define GC_PSX_NORMAL   4               /* Digital / Analog or Rumble in Digital mode  */
235 #define GC_PSX_ANALOG   5               /* Analog in Analog mode / Rumble in Green mode */
236 #define GC_PSX_RUMBLE   7               /* Rumble in Red mode */
237
238 #define GC_PSX_CLOCK    0x04            /* Pin 4 */
239 #define GC_PSX_COMMAND  0x01            /* Pin 2 */
240 #define GC_PSX_POWER    0xf8            /* Pins 5-9 */
241 #define GC_PSX_SELECT   0x02            /* Pin 3 */
242
243 #define GC_PSX_ID(x)    ((x) >> 4)      /* High nibble is device type */
244 #define GC_PSX_LEN(x)   ((x) & 0xf)     /* Low nibble is length in words */
245
246 static int gc_psx_delay = GC_PSX_DELAY;
247 module_param_named(psx_delay, gc_psx_delay, uint, 0);
248 MODULE_PARM_DESC(psx_delay, "Delay when accessing Sony PSX controller (usecs)");
249
250 __obsolete_setup("gc_psx_delay=");
251
252 static short gc_psx_abs[] = { ABS_X, ABS_Y, ABS_RX, ABS_RY, ABS_HAT0X, ABS_HAT0Y };
253 static short gc_psx_btn[] = { BTN_TL, BTN_TR, BTN_TL2, BTN_TR2, BTN_A, BTN_B, BTN_X, BTN_Y,
254                                 BTN_START, BTN_SELECT, BTN_THUMBL, BTN_THUMBR };
255 static short gc_psx_ddr_btn[] = { BTN_0, BTN_1, BTN_2, BTN_3 };
256
257 /*
258  * gc_psx_command() writes 8bit command and reads 8bit data from
259  * the psx pad.
260  */
261
262 static void gc_psx_command(struct gc *gc, int b, unsigned char data[GC_PSX_LENGTH])
263 {
264         int i, j, cmd, read;
265         for (i = 0; i < 5; i++)
266                 data[i] = 0;
267
268         for (i = 0; i < 8; i++, b >>= 1) {
269                 cmd = (b & 1) ? GC_PSX_COMMAND : 0;
270                 parport_write_data(gc->pd->port, cmd | GC_PSX_POWER);
271                 udelay(gc_psx_delay);
272                 read = parport_read_status(gc->pd->port) ^ 0x80;
273                 for (j = 0; j < 5; j++)
274                         data[j] |= (read & gc_status_bit[j] & gc->pads[GC_PSX]) ? (1 << i) : 0;
275                 parport_write_data(gc->pd->port, cmd | GC_PSX_CLOCK | GC_PSX_POWER);
276                 udelay(gc_psx_delay);
277         }
278 }
279
280 /*
281  * gc_psx_read_packet() reads a whole psx packet and returns
282  * device identifier code.
283  */
284
285 static void gc_psx_read_packet(struct gc *gc, unsigned char data[5][GC_PSX_LENGTH], unsigned char id[5])
286 {
287         int i, j, max_len = 0;
288         unsigned long flags;
289         unsigned char data2[5];
290
291         parport_write_data(gc->pd->port, GC_PSX_CLOCK | GC_PSX_SELECT | GC_PSX_POWER);  /* Select pad */
292         udelay(gc_psx_delay);
293         parport_write_data(gc->pd->port, GC_PSX_CLOCK | GC_PSX_POWER);                  /* Deselect, begin command */
294         udelay(gc_psx_delay);
295
296         local_irq_save(flags);
297
298         gc_psx_command(gc, 0x01, data2);                                                /* Access pad */
299         gc_psx_command(gc, 0x42, id);                                                   /* Get device ids */
300         gc_psx_command(gc, 0, data2);                                                   /* Dump status */
301
302         for (i =0; i < 5; i++)                                                          /* Find the longest pad */
303                 if((gc_status_bit[i] & gc->pads[GC_PSX]) && (GC_PSX_LEN(id[i]) > max_len))
304                         max_len = GC_PSX_LEN(id[i]);
305
306         for (i = 0; i < max_len * 2; i++) {                                             /* Read in all the data */
307                 gc_psx_command(gc, 0, data2);
308                 for (j = 0; j < 5; j++)
309                         data[j][i] = data2[j];
310         }
311
312         local_irq_restore(flags);
313
314         parport_write_data(gc->pd->port, GC_PSX_CLOCK | GC_PSX_SELECT | GC_PSX_POWER);
315
316         for(i = 0; i < 5; i++)                                                          /* Set id's to the real value */
317                 id[i] = GC_PSX_ID(id[i]);
318 }
